  1471   Wednesday, March 29, 2017, 14:11 David WangConditioning StationStandard OperationTM4 small leak on TM4 Ta(-) water line.

A small leak has been found on TM4 Ta(-) which is marked as "B" on terminal blocks. The LD base Leak rate is 1.2XE-8 atm.cc/sec. 70psi helium has been applied to Ta(-) water line for 3minutes. The leak rate went up to 2.5xE-6 atm.cc/sec and stabilized there. Anders found a helium response on RGA helium reading during the same time. This confirms the leak is real. Other lines are leak checked today also. They are good still. All TM4 water lines were leak checked in ITE in 2017 January. They  were all good at 0.0 X E-9 atm.cc/sec. See attachment e-log.

  1472   Thursday, March 30, 2017, 11:21 David WangConditioning StationRepairTM4 Leak check on TM4 Ta(-) water lines in service cap

Leak check on TM4 Ta(-) water lines in service cap is done. LD base LR after 50minutes pumping down:0.0xE-9 atm.cc/sec. base pressure: 0.0XE-4 torr. I sprayed lots helium on welding stems on Ta(-) line in service cap including stems in blue nylon insulator and stems to service tray.  no any response has been foun on LD. The Ta(-) line in service cap is leak free.

 Totally panel open and leak check time is about 12minutes. Argon vented TCS before leak check this morning.

  1495   Thursday, April 13, 2017, 11:33 David WangConditioning StationStandard OperationTM2 Helium pressure test on TM2 water llines at TCS.

LD  BLR :0.0 X E-9 atm.cc/sec. BP:0.0XE-4 torr. helium 70 psi. 3 minutes on each circuit

HS 1.8XE-7 ATM.CC/SEC
TA+ 1.4 XE-7
TA- 4.3XE-8
TUBE+ 1.0XE-7
TUBE- 5.9XE-8
COIL 1 2.2XE-9
COIL 2 0.0XE-9
EE 0.0XE-9
MSP 8.8XE-8
ALL TOGETHER 6.7XE-7
ALL TOGETHER WITHOUT HS 4.7XE-7

There is a smallleak HS which we did not see before. The HS is checked in SHC  with helium spray yesterday. We did not see the leak . We checked this HS line every time when new target was installed. So mostly, this small leak is from VCRs connected to new target. But, we can not confirm it.  Still this line will be checked on next new target. We should have a better understanding when checking next time.  Other line are almost same as we checked in last year November. I did not see essential change.

  1497   Thursday, April 13, 2017, 14:16 David WangCraneRepair  TH crane: east side main hoist brake assembly is replaced.

Gordon Crane technician Tom Kauss finished the replacement of the east side main hoist brake assembly. A new set up is installed. he adjusted gap too close during first time try. So, the smell appeared when operate the brake. He increased the gap to a proper distance then. It looks like everything works fine now. Still, The brake need to be tested with 10K lBS load on it. We will do the load test on next Thursday when he come here to replace west side brake assembly.  Before that, No module move or other heavy lifting action should be fulfilled on TH crane.

2017-04-20. Tom Kauss finished the replacement of west side main hoist brake assembly. The old set up will be rebuilt, and stored as spare for the future. The load test is done.  10k lbs load was used for testing. Brakes work fine. No strange noise and smell has been found during the test.

  1499   Friday, April 21, 2017, 08:19 David WangConditioning StationRepair  Low frequency on TCS TGHT flow sensor.

Anders and I found a low frequency issue(13hz only) on TCS TGHT flow sensor when doing TM4 conditioning. By trouble shooting, We found the module water lines are good. the restriction cause this problem in on TCS supply or return water lines to TGHT.  I switched TGHT lines with MSP water lines. The wheel frequency on TGHT is 67.0hz which is pretty high. Now, MSP is using the original TGHT water line(flow sensor frequency 13hz). Flow sensors and thermocouples are switched as well so no control system change is needed on epic page. Everything are re-labeled in TH.  With less brazing joints closing to heater source, the MSP line should be ok. By further troubleshooting this issue, I think the problem on this low flow sensor frequency problem is on those 1/2" Parker gray water lines inside that big  6" white pipe.  See attachments. The lines are are twisted, and could be squeezed in my view. Since everything is enclosed in that big pipe, It is hard to tell where the lines are squeezed and cause this restriction. Comparing to an open guide chase, this round pipe makes everything  difficult. Hard to trouble shooting , hard to remove lines or add new lines. It only looks beautiful. I tried all I can do, But, I have no quick solution to solve this problem permanently.  Maybe, Rob walker and his technicians has better skill or more strength on removing old lines, or adding new lines to solve the problem.

  1501   Monday, April 24, 2017, 16:06 David WangSouth Hot-CellRepairTM2 Crane main hoist strane noise when lifting up TM2

 When lifting up TM2 (20000lbs) this afternoon, TH crane has a strange noise on main hoist. The module was lift up less than 1 feet.when strange sound was noticed.  The module move was stopped right away,and module  was lowed back to SHC. The strange noise was confirmed later with SEG block six inches lifting up. Gordon crane technician will be here to tomorrow morning to investigate the problem.
